Possible causes
Contrary to popular belief, chlorine odours and eye and skin irritation are not caused by a high chlorine or bromine level. Only two factors are responsible:
-
Improper pH balance
-
Presence of chloramines (combined chlorine, strong chlorine odour)
Suggested solutions
-
Improper pH balance: Maintain pH at 7.2 - 7.8.
-
Presence of chloramines (combined chlorine): Add a 40 g of Non-Chlorinated Shock Treatment for spas per 1,000 L of water to eliminate chloramines. Non-Chlorinated Shock Treatment for spas boosts the effectiveness of sanitizers and helps clarify water.
Preventive maintenance
-
Improper pH balance: Maintain pH at 7.2 - 7.8 at all times.
-
Presence of chloramines (combined chlorine): Add a 40 g of Non-Chlorinated Shock Treatment for spas per 1,000 L of water once a week or after each spa use.
* In order to maintain sparkling spa water, make sure to have your spa water analyzed regularly by your specialized retailer to adjust and maintain the following parameters: total alkalinity and calcium hardness.
